Honey Garlic Salmon Ingredients
Unlock the deliciousness of Honey Garlic Salmon with these essential ingredients!
For the Salmon Strips
• 12 oz. salmon – cut into 2-3 fillet strips for optimal cooking and flavor absorption.
• Salt – enhances the salmon’s natural taste, balance to the sweetness.
• Black pepper – adds a touch of warmth and depth to the dish.
• Pinch cayenne pepper – introduces a hint of spice for a flavor kick.
For the Marinade
• 2 tablespoons honey – provides a sweet and glossy finish to the salmon.
• 1 tablespoon warm water – helps dissolve the honey, ensuring even coating.
• 1 1/2 teaspoons apple cider vinegar (or lemon juice) – adds acidity that brightens the dish.
For Cooking
• 1 tablespoon olive oil – ideal for sautéing the salmon while adding richness.
• 3 cloves garlic – minced for an aromatic boost that complements the honey.
For Serving
• 1/2 lemon – sliced into wedges for fresh, zesty notes when serving.
• 1 tablespoon chopped parsley – adds a pop of color and a fresh finish.
How to Make Honey Garlic Salmon
-
Season the salmon fillet strips with sal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per. This initial seasoning enhances the natural flavors and sets the stage for that delicious glaze.
-
Mix honey, warm water, and apple cider vinegar (or lemon juice) in a bowl to create a lovely marinade. Stir until everything is combined and the honey is dissolved, ensuring a smooth coating.
-
Coat the salmon strips in the marinade and let them sit for 15-30 minutes. This marinating time allows the salmon to absorb the sweet and tangy flavors, making it even more mouthwatering.
-
Heat olive oil in a pan over medium heat and add minced garlic. Sauté until fragrant, which should take about 1-2 minutes. The aroma will fill your kitchen and get your taste buds tingling!
-
Add the marinated salmon fillet strips to the pan and cook for about 3-4 minutes on each side, or until cooked through and golden. You’ll know it’s ready when the salmon flakes easily with a fork.
-
Serve the salmon with fresh lemon wedges on the side and garnish with chopped parsley for a beautiful presentation. This final touch adds a refreshing brightness to the dish.
Optional: Add a sprinkle of sesame seeds for extra crunch and flavor.

How to Store and Freeze Honey Garlic Salmon
Fridge: Store leftover honey garlic salmon in an airtight container for up to 3 days, ensuring each piece is covered with marinade to maintain moisture.
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the cooked salmon in a freezer-safe container or bag, separating pieces with parchment paper. It will keep well for up to 2 months.
Reheating: To enjoy your honey garlic salmon again, thaw overnight in the fridge, then reheat gently in a skillet over low heat, adds a splash of water to prevent drying out.

Make Ahead Options
These Honey Garlic Salmon strips are a fantastic choice for meal prep, making weeknight dinners effortless. You can marinate the salmon in the honey garlic mixture up to 24 hours in advance, allowing the flavors to deepen and ensure a tender bite. Simply season the salmon and prepare the marinade, then cover and refrigerate until you’re ready to cook. When you’re set to enjoy your meal, just heat the olive oil, sauté the garlic, and cook the marinated salmon for 3-4 minutes on each side. Tips for the Best Honey Garlic Salmon
-
Marinating Time Matters: Allow the salmon to marinate for at least 15 minutes to enhance flavor. A longer marination (up to 30 minutes) can deepen that delicious taste even further.
-
Avoid Overcooking: Cook the salmon just until it flakes easily with a fork—about 3-4 minutes per side. Overcooking can make it dry and less enjoyable, so keep an eye on it!
-
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h garlic and real honey create a more vibrant flavor profile. Avoid dried garlic or processed honey for the most authentic taste in your honey garlic salmon.
-
Customize Your Spice: Adjust the cayenne pepper to your preference; a little adds warmth without overwhelming the dish. Remember, too much heat can mask the sweet and savory flavors you want to highlight.
